Oral Order :- This is a Petition by a tenant. The Respondent - landlord had instituted two different suits against the Petitioner - tenant i.e. R.A.E. Suit No. 5637 of 1981 and R.A.E. Suit No. 2392 of 1985. The present Petition arises from R.A.E. Suit No. 5637 of 1981. This suit was decreed and the Appeal filed by the Petitioners was dismissed by the Appellate Bench.

5. WP 5805.13.doc 2.

An Affidavit-in-reply has been filed on behalf of the Respondents. It is placed on record that the other Suit filed by the Respondent - landlord i.e. R.A.E. Suit No. 2392 of 1985 was decreed and the Appeal was dismissed and the Writ Petition No. 5804 of 2013 filed by the Petitioner was dismissed on 4 July 2013. Thereafter, the Review Petition was filed by the Petitioner, that was also dismissed. The Special Leave Petition filed by the Petitioner was dismissed on 16 August 2013. It is an admitted position that thereafter, the possession of the suit premises has been taken over by the Respondent - landlord in pursuance to the execution proceedings. Therefore, as on date, the Respondent - landlord has lawfully taken the possession of the suit premises from the Petitioner pursuant to the execution of the decree in other suit. 3.

In the circumstances, the challenge in the present judgment and order has been rendered academic. The Writ Petition is accordingly disposed of.
